WEEKLY MESSAGE: February 6, 2019

 

 

HEAD OVERSEER’S WEEKLY MESSAGE

 

 

 

 

February 6, 2019
Manifestation of The Comforter (1962)
& Culmination of the Second Advent Vigil

As we conclude this year’s annual observance of the passing of The Child, Jamil (January 29/30); the Birth of the Sun of Righteousness (February 2); and the Manifestation of The Comforter (February 6), following the Manifestation of the Anti-Christ (February 4) – events that transpired in 1962 – we should be reminded that God henceforth will not conceal Himself. God’s Presence has imbued the Sun to speak to the spirits of men and women of Light in Light. Through His Image and Word, Man may know that God’s Judgements, Statutes, Laws and Doctrines are Good. He has given us spiritual Bread from Heaven – the Bread of Life – to eat, which is the Image of His Being. And He has given us spiritual Truth from Heaven – the Word of His Being – to drink.

As we begin a new liturgical year of the Sacred Calendar, let us re-dedicate ourselves to God and the Light and strive to turn from the world and its ways. Let the Righteous look upon the Image of His Countenance and hold to The Way of Righteousness. No one – indeed no nation – can ignore God’s Judgement, a judgement that is Just and Right and which illuminates the whole of Creation. The Righteous have prayed throughout millennia for this Judgement. The wicked disbelieve it. But none should fear it, for it is Righteousness and Goodness.

The races of the Earth, being mortal, are cursed from the womb. They are under the Powers of Darkness who first turned our ancestors away from God. But now, with the Appearance of God’s Image and Word manifest in the Sun of Righteousness, we, the Righteous, may turn to God’s Mercy and rejoice in our Salvation. Darkness shall in due time perish with God’s Presence manifest, and all wickedness will be erased. The nations and peoples of the Earth are pledged to return to God’s Way, for He shall recover the remnant of those who truly love Him – the living who are on Earth and all the spirits of the Universe of Being who have awaited His Coming and, with it, their rescue from Darkness.

God shall give new life of Soul to all spirits. Recalled by His Word, they shall see His Image. And out of His love for His created, God shall restore afresh and anew that which Darkness took away, for He is the God of the Living, never having caused death to any living creature. Within the womb of His Being, God will conceive new life for Righteous Spirits who love and obey Him. And they shall be born as New Souls created in God’s Image and filled with His Word, a New Generation of Spirits come forth out of all former generations of flesh to inhabit a New World of Spirit. And they will have no memory of suffering, pain, sorrow or death.

This is the promise of God come again at His Second Advent.

WEEKLY MESSAGE: January 29, 2019

 

 

HEAD OVERSEER’S WEEKLY MESSAGE

 

 

 

 

January 29, 2019
Midnight Passing of The Child, Jamil (1962)

It is good to be writing to you again. I apologize for the delay since my last communication, however, things gave been very active here at the Community Center during and since the Christmas-Epiphany Season and Vigil.

I would like to focus today on the Second Advent Vigil which begins in earnest tonight, January 29th at midnight. It has been my lifelong habit to read the book, Jamil: Child of Light, especially the last three chapters (25-27): “The Child Returns to the Worlds of Light,” “At the Sepulcher,” and “The Sun of Righteousness Proclaimed,” which describe the events that took place some 57 years ago.

Tonight at midnight is when The Child, Jamil, passed in 1962. I have shared with you previously a ritual of mine which I have observed every year since I was about ten years old. It is very simple. It certainly is not mandatory, but if you like, you may also do it somewhere in your home, especially at your Cosolargy Shrine, if you have erected one. Again, it is very simple.

As said, The Child, Jamil, passed at midnight on the cusp of January 29/30. So, tonight, after my sunset reflections, I will light a candle and some incense which I place in the Chapel at the Rectory with some fresh flowers. For those of you who have a picture of Jamil, you may want to place these in front of his image. I then read the Jamil book. If you do not have time to read the whole text, please do read the last three chapters. Of course, I will observe sunrise tomorrow morning, keeping Jamil in mind. This is a small act that, as a Jamilian and a member of his Order, reminds me of his life on Earth and is a small gesture of honor and respect. I do this not as a matter of worship, but it may be something you may like doing, as well.

As did Christ Jesus, Jamil teaches us that universal love is the first requirement of the peacemaker. In order to love in this way, the peacemaker must follow the Way of Light. By so doing, he or she partakes of great spiritual blessings and benefits that are bestowed and extended by God through the Sun of Righteousness and its manifold aspects. If we reflect love and peace on the human level, then we can begin reflecting love and peace on the divine level. By so doing, we benefit by that loving and the reciprocation of that love, for indeed love is the food of the Soul that enables us to live the life of righteousness and goodness. The righteous and good are wise in the Way of God.

We here at the Community Center in Nevada will be observing the sunrise vigil from Saturday, February 2 through Wednesday, February 6. Next year, the sunrise vigil will be increased from five to eight days, beginning on the morning of the 30th of January and culminating on the 6th of February. In addition, a brand new Remembrance of The Child Service will be initiated on the evening of Wednesday, January 29, 2020 in the Chapel of the Holy Child.

I hope you will join me and others in the Sun at this, the most important time in the liturgical calendar of the Second Advent Church Community. I will be in touch again very soon.
